History: Johnson Brothers China, founded by Alfred, Frederick and Henry Johnson, began in the late 1800s in Hanley, Stoke on the Trent, England. Johnson Brothers and Midwinter are both members of The Wedgwood Group. Desert Sand was produced from 1979 to 1982.
